Selling a set of old wheels, and no idea what PCD they are, I think they're 108, but it doesn't say anywhere on the inside, just the offset which is ET35.

on 4 stud it's easier, measure from the distance between the centres of opposite bolt holes
4x98, 4x100, 4x108 & 4x114 are pretty much your options i'd say

But if you have the holes in a line to each other it will be the inside of one and the outside of the other. If you measure them both to the outside you're going to get another half hole diameter than you should have and if you measure it to the inside of both it'll be half a hole under.
